Shrubs

Shrubs are the bones of the landscape garden. They can be used for foundation plantings, privacy hedges, and as specimen plants. They can be used as backdrops, to define garden beds, or to simply add seasonal interest.

Holly - Blue Princess

Holly - Blue Princess

Compact densely branched habit. Small white flowers in early spring. This variety is evergreen. This female selection produces copious amounts of dark red berries to be enjoyed in fall and winter

Hydrangea, Dwarf Pee Gee - BOBO

Hydrangea, Dwarf Pee Gee - BOBO

Delightful dwarf hydrangea with large white cone shaped flowers that are held upright on strong stems in early summer.  Incredible flower colouration in fall as flowers change from pure white to delicate pinks.

Hydrangea, Mophead - Double Delights Wedding Gown

Hydrangea, Mophead - Double Delights Wedding Gown

Exceptional hybrid features fully double white blooms. It’s like a mini bridal bouquet, with an outer ring of large, double flowers surrounding a center packed with smaller, double ones. Super strong stems on a nice mounded form.

Juniper - Mint Julep

Juniper - Mint Julep

Brilliant mint green foliage displayed on a beautiful arching form. A constant performer in shrub borders, mass plantings or on the fringe of natural areas.

Leucothoe, Drooping - Rainbow

Leucothoe, Drooping - Rainbow

Celebrates a carousel of colour: pinkish copper-hued new growth, rosy red stems and long evergreen leaves that are irregularly speckled in cream, green and ivory. White bell shaped flowers appear in mid spring.

Lilac, Dwarf - Tinkerbelle

Lilac, Dwarf - Tinkerbelle

Produces a big show of extremely fragrant, bright pink blooms in late spring and a second, smaller display in late summer. Leaves are small and largely immune to powdery mildew

Hydrangea, Smooth - Annabelle

Hydrangea, Smooth - Annabelle

Round white blooms from midsummer until fall, blooms start off lime green and then turn white.

Juniper - Blue Rug

Juniper - Blue Rug

Silvery blue foliage takes on a slight purple tinge during winter months. Very flat growing with long trailing branches reaching up to 8 feet.

Juniper - Prince of Wales

Juniper - Prince of Wales

Lush bright green foliage takes on a slight plum colour during winter months. Branches form a starburst pattern. Very flat growing with long trailing branches reaching up to 8 feet.

Hydrangea, Dwarf Oak Leaf - Pee Wee

Hydrangea, Dwarf Oak Leaf - Pee Wee

Masses of white flower heads in early to mid summer turn to pink in the fall. Dark green oak like leaves turn red purple and sometimes orange in the fall. Striking cinnamon coloured bark adds winter interest.

Juniper - Youngstown

Juniper - Youngstown

Silvery-grey foliage takes on a purplish hue in winter. Branches grow upward and outward—spreading up to 6 feet. Tightly branched, low growing groundcover - excellent for use in a rock garden.

Lilac, Dwarf - Korean

Lilac, Dwarf - Korean

Produces a big show of extremely fragrant, lilac blooms in late spring and a second, smaller display in late summer. Leaves are small and largely immune to powdery mildew.
